ZL1 DRAG RADIALS

So, I am just a newbie to drag radials, is there any reason that I can't buy an extra set of OEM polished rear wheels for my ZL1 and mount Nitto 315/35/R20 drag radials on back for track/spirited street use?

The only reason to look at other wheels would be to save money, get a lighter wheel, or run more sidewall.

what you are talking about would work just fine.

You could go down to your dealer and buy a couple rear wheels from the parts counter.

For maximum perform you would be better off buying a 18" rim with a DR. Much faster out of the hole with some sidewall tires, especially if you have a M6 tranny.

You can run an 18" C6Z06 Replica with some 18" drag radials and it'll be great. Just make sure you get the fronts (18x9.5) with a 40mm offset. These will bolt right up and all you need to do is possibly zip tie the ebrake cable back. I wouldn't waste your money on another set if 20's for drag radials.
